After school, ten-year-old Wataru doesn't go straight home - instead he slips into an alternate world where he is the pilot of a huge super-deformed comical robot and fights to deliver the world from the oppression of an evil magician.
Source: The Anime Encyclopedia
Note: This series proved so popular in Japan that it was later remade as Chou Majin Eiyuuden Wataru.

In the latter part of World War II, Seita and his sister Setsuko, orphaned when their mother is killed in the firebombing of Tokyo, are left to survive on their own in what remains of civilian life in Japan. The unfortunate siblings do their best to survive in the Japanese countryside, battling hunger, prejudice, and pride in their own quiet, personal battle.
